Gathering Evidence: Protecting Your Claim

Preserving evidence is paramount after an accident. This includes taking photos of the accident scene, gathering witness contact information, obtaining police reports, and seeking medical attention promptly. All of this becomes crucial evidence in building a strong case with your accident attorneys in Missouri.

Detailed records and the diligent gathering of evidence will greatly improve the likelihood of a successful claim. Your attorney will guide you on the best ways to preserve evidence, so be sure to cooperate fully and promptly.

Understanding Attorney Fees: Contingency vs. Hourly Rates

Accident attorneys in Missouri typically work on a contingency fee basis. This means they only get paid if they win your case, and their fees are a percentage of your settlement or court award. Hourly rates are less common in personal injury cases.

Contingency fees remove the financial pressure from clients. However, it’s crucial to discuss the percentage of the fees beforehand and understand all associated costs.

Additional Costs Associated with Your Case

While contingency fees cover the attorney’s services, other costs may arise during the legal process, such as court filing fees, expert witness fees, and investigation expenses. Be sure to ask your attorney about these potential costs upfront.

Being aware of these additional costs can help you budget effectively. Transparency from your attorney is key in managing such associated expenses and ensuring that you know exactly what to expect.

FAQ about Accident Attorneys in Missouri

What does an accident attorney in Missouri do?

An accident attorney in Missouri helps people who have been injured in accidents (car accidents, slip and falls, etc.) get the compensation they deserve. They handle the legal paperwork, deal with insurance companies, and represent you in court if necessary to secure a fair settlement or judgment.

How much does an accident attorney in Missouri cost?

Most accident attorneys in Missouri work on a contingency fee basis. This means they only get paid if they win your case, and their fee is a percentage of the settlement or judgment you receive. You usually don’t have to pay anything upfront.

How do I find a good accident attorney in Missouri?

Look for attorneys with experience handling cases similar to yours. Check online reviews and ratings. The Missouri Bar website is a good resource to verify an attorney’s license and disciplinary history. You can also ask for referrals from friends, family, or your doctor.

When should I contact an accident attorney in Missouri?

It’s best to contact an accident attorney as soon as possible after your accident. The sooner you get legal help, the sooner they can start gathering evidence and protecting your rights. Even if you don’t think you need a lawyer right away, it’s good to at least have a consultation.

What information should I bring to my consultation with an accident attorney?

Bring any documentation related to your accident, such as police reports, medical records, insurance information, and photos of the accident scene or your injuries. Also, be prepared to describe the accident in detail.
